static char
*trim(char *s) {
char *end;
while (isspace((unsigned char)*s)) { s++; }
if (*s == 0) { return s; }
end = s + strlen(s) - 1;
while (end > s && isspace((unsigned char)*end)) { *end-- = 0; }
return s;
}
static char
*expand(char *value)
{
size_t cap = strlen(value) + 1;
char *buffer = malloc(cap);
if (!buffer) { return NULL; }
char *out = buffer;
char *p = value;
while (*p) {
if (*p == '$') {
p++;
char var[128], *vp = var;
while (*p && (isalnum((unsigned char)*p) || *p == '_')) {
*vp++ = *p++;
}
*vp = '\0';
char *val = getenv(var);
if (val) {
size_t len = strlen(val);
size_t used = (size_t)(out - buffer);
if (used + len + 1 > cap) {
cap = used + len + 1;
buffer = realloc(buffer, cap);
if (!buffer) { return NULL; }
out = buffer + used;
}
memcpy(out, val, len);
out += len;
}
}
else {
*out++ = *p++;
}
}
*out = '\0';
return buffer;
}
int
parse_makeconf(const char *filename)
{
FILE *make_conf = fopen(filename, "r");
if (!make_conf) {
perror("fopen");
return -1;
}
char line[MAX_LINE];
while (fgets(line, sizeof(line), make_conf)) {
char *p = trim(line);
if (*p == '\0' || *p == '#') { continue; }
char *eq = strchr(p, '=');
if (!eq) { continue; }
*eq = '\0';
char *key = trim(p);
char *val = trim(eq + 1);
char *expanded = expand(val);
if (expanded) {
setenv(key, expanded, 1);
free(expanded);
}
}
fclose(make_conf);
return 0;
}

/* Escape special HTML characters safely */
static char *
html_escape(const char *s)
{
if (!s) {
return strdup("");
}
size_t extra = 0;
for (const unsigned char *p = (const unsigned char*)s; *p; ++p) {
switch (*p) {
case '&': extra += 4; break;
case '<': extra += 3; break;
case '>': extra += 3; break;
case '"': extra += 5; break;
case '\'': extra += 4; break;
default: break;
}
}
size_t len = strlen(s);
char *out = malloc(len + extra + 1);
if (!out) {
return NULL;
}
char *q = out;
for (const unsigned char *p = (const unsigned char*)s; *p; ++p) {
switch (*p) {
case '&': memcpy(q, "&amp;", 5); q += 5; break;
case '<': memcpy(q, "&lt;", 4); q += 4; break;
case '>': memcpy(q, "&gt;", 4); q += 4; break;
case '"': memcpy(q, "&quot;", 6); q += 6; break;
case '\'': memcpy(q, "&#39;", 5); q += 5; break;
default: *q++ = *p; break;
}
}
*q = '\0';
return out;
}
